Data Analyst with Japanese
Join a pioneering project focused on real-time detection of fraudulent calls for a leading mobile OS and major phone manufacturer. This initiative involves conversation analysis to combat scam tactics, leveraging cutting-edge AI and data technologies.
We are expanding our team and seeking a talented Japanese-speaking Data Analyst with broad language and country experience, eager to work on impactful solutions that protect millions of users worldwide.

Essential functions
Analyze real-time conversation data to detect fraudulent calls, contributing to the development of anti-fraud systems.
Collaborate with Machine Learning teams to provide high-quality, accessible data for model training and enhancement.
Research and implement new data technologies and methodologies to improve detection accuracy.
Engineer and refine prompts to reliably control and automate Large Language Model (LLM) outputs for analytical tasks.
Apply your understanding of scam tactics and strategies specific to Japan to inform detection algorithms.
Support the integration of data insights into operational workflows, ensuring timely and accurate reporting.

About us
Grid Dynamics (NASDAQ: GDYN) is a leading provider of technology consulting, platform and product engineering, AI, and advanced analytics services. Fusing technical vision with business acumen, we solve the most pressing technical challenges and enable positive business outcomes for enterprise companies undergoing business transformation. A key differentiator for Grid Dynamics is our 8 years of experience and leadership in enterprise AI, supported by profound expertise and ongoing investment in data, analytics, cloud & DevOps, application modernization and customer experience.
